Electrician Degree, Certificate and Diploma Programs

Dougherty TX electrician on power line poleThere are three general approaches to obtain electrician instruction in a technical or vocational school near Dougherty TX. You can enroll in a diploma or certificate program, or obtain an Associate Degree. Bachelor’s Degrees are offered at certain schools, but are not as common as the first three alternatives. In many cases these programs are offered in conjunction with an apprenticeship, which are required by most states to be licensed or if you want to earn certification. Following are brief descriptions of the three most common programs available.

  • Certificate and Diploma Programs are generally offered by Texas trade and technical schools and take about a year to complete. They furnish a good foundation and are geared towards students who would like to enter an apprenticeship more quickly as a journeyman electrician.
  • Associate Degrees require two years to finish and are offered by Texas community colleges, typically as an Associate Degree in Electrical Technology. They offer a more comprehensive education while supplying the foundation that prepares students to enter into their apprenticeship program.

As earlier mentioned, Bachelor’s Degrees are accessible at certain Texas institutions, but are less preferred at 4 years than the other briefer programs. Most states mandate that an apprenticeship of no less than 2 years and more typically four years be carried out before licensing. Because of that, many students are anxious to begin their paid apprenticeship, especially if it’s not part of their academic program.

Electrician Certification and Licensing Prerequisites

Dougherty TX electrician wiring boxElectricians in Dougherty TX can undertake a multitude of duties, such as testing, installing and replacing electrical systems, and making sure that the wiring in buildings and homes comply with code standards. After finishing an apprenticeship, journeyman electricians are required to be licensed in the majority of municipalities and states. The length of apprenticeship differs by state, but typically around 4 to 5 years of experience is required before taking the licensing exam. The exams typically assess general knowledge and electrical theory, along with knowledge of the National Electrical Code (NEC). Obtaining certification is also an optional means for an electrician to differentiate him or herself as a experienced and skilled professional. The certifications available vary by state and may be obtained in many specializations, such as cable splicing as an example. The certification process in most cases includes three levels of proficiency:

  • An experience requirement
  • Passing a written exam
  • Passing a practical exam

Examples of certifying agencies include the National Joint Apprenticeship and Training Committee (NJATC) along with the National Institute for Certification in Engineering Technologies (NICET). It’s imperative that the electrician tech school that you choose not only delivers a solid academic foundation, but also helps prepare you for passing any certification and licensing exams that you may need to pass in the future.

Attending Electrician Online Schools

Dougherty TX student attending electrician school onlineA possibility that you might have contemplated is selecting an electrician online school to earn a certificate or degree. Even though online training programs have become more accepted as a way of attending class without the need for travel, in this situation they are not completely internet based. Virtually all electrician training programs require some attendance on-campus to receive practical hands-on training. But since the balance of the classes can be attended online, distance learning may be a more accommodating option for students that have minimal time for education. And as a bonus many online training programs have a cheaper tuition cost compared to their traditional counterparts. Driving expenses from Dougherty TX are also lessened and a portion of the study materials can be available online as well. Each of these advantages can make electrician online trade schools more economical and accessible. And a number are fully accredited, which we will address in our due diligence checklist.

Accreditation.  Numerous electrician vocational schools have received either a regional or a national accreditation. They can acquire Institutional Accreditation, which focuses on the school’s programs as a whole, or Programmatic Accreditation, which pertains to an individual program, for instance electrical technology. Make sure that the Dougherty TX school and program are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ged accrediting organization, which includes the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. Along with helping ensure that you acquire a superior education, it may assist in acquiring financial aid or student loans, which are often not available for non-accredited programs. Additionally, some states mandate that the electrician training course be accredited in order to qualify for licensing.

High Completion and Placement Rates.  Ask the electrician training programs you are considering what their completion rates are. The completion rate is the percentage or portion of students who enroll in and finish the program. A lower completion rate may signify that students were disappointed with the program and quit. It might also mean that the teachers were not competent to train the students. It’s similarly important that the schools have higher job placement rates. Older and/or more reputable schools may have a more extensive directory of graduates, which can produce more contacts for the school to utilize for their apprenticeship and job placement programs. A high job placement rate can not only confirm that the school has an excellent reputation within the industry, but also that it has the network of contacts to help Dougherty TX grads secure apprenticeships or jobs.
